1. Main Content of EN 10210 Standard

EN 10210 is a European standard specifically for hot-finished structural hollow sections (e.g., square, rectangular, round tubes). It consists of two parts:

EN 10210-1: Specifies technical delivery conditions, including chemical composition, mechanical properties (yield strength, tensile strength, impact energy), dimensional tolerances, surface quality, non-destructive testing, marking, and documentation.

EN 10210-2: Specifies dimensions and sectional properties, such as outer diameter, side length, wall thickness, length, straightness, cross-sectional area, moment of inertia, and section modulus - used for structural design and selection.

This standard applies to construction, bridges, industrial structures, machinery, energy facilities, etc., ensuring hollow sections meet European engineering requirements for load-bearing, seismic resistance, and durability.

2. Common Steel Grade Selection Table (by Application Environment)

表格

Application Environment Recommended Grade Typical Use Key Advantage
General Building Structures S235JRH Low-rise buildings, railings, supports Low cost, excellent weldability, widely available
Medium Load Structures S275J0H / S275J2H Multi-story buildings, plant columns, platforms Moderate strength, good low-temperature toughness (J2H)
Heavy Load / Bridges S355J0H / S355K2H Bridges, large-span roofs, heavy equipment supports High strength, impact resistant, suitable for complex stress
Cold Region Projects S355NLH / S420NLH Northern/Cold climate, polar projects Superior low-temp toughness (-50°C), prevents brittle fracture
Weathering / Outdoor Exposure S355J0W / S355J2W Outdoor towers, port facilities, transmission poles Contains Cu, Cr, Ni; forms protective rust layer, no painting needed
Ultra-High Strength / Lightweight S460NH / S500NH Super high-rise, special machinery arms, mobile equipment Very high yield strength, reduces weight by 30%+, material saving

Note:

"H" = Hollow Section;

"J0/J2/K2" = Impact energy level (J0: 0°C, J2: -20°C, K2: -40°C);

"N" = Normalized rolling, improves toughness;

"W" = Weathering steel.
